Are people in Arcata older or younger than people in Azle?
- The Median Age in Arcata is 11.3 years younger than in Azle.

Are housing costs cheaper in Arcata or Azle?
- Arcata housing costs are 38.2% more expensive than Azle hous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Arcata or Azle?
- The average commute for residents of Arcata is 15.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Azle.

Things to do in Arcata?
Nestled on California’s North Coast just south of Eureka, Arcata offers visitors an array of natural beauty from redwood forests to rugged coastline along with world-class dining experiences like the Alice Copper Restaurant & Brewery. The city hosts a variety of cultural attractions year round from art galleries to live music venues making it a great destination for everyone.
